Ukraine's President Volodymyr Zelenskyy accused Russia of deliberately staging an attack that cut off power to the decommissioned Chernobyl nuclear power station. 

Zelenskyy alleged Moscow had created the risk of nuclear incidents through power cutoffs at Chernobyl and the Zaporizhzhia nuclear power plant. 

Russia denied it would bomb the plant, which is now in its hands, but had not commented on the attack that cut power to Chernobyl.  

The Ukrainian president was travelling to Denmark where he would join European leaders in a meeting on the continent's security. 

He said Europe must unite to limit buying Russian resources, especially oil. 

Earlier, Zelenskyy met with Britain's Princess Anne, who was in Kyiv and visited a memorial for children killed in the Russian-Ukrainian conflict. 

Buckingham Palace said her visit was to draw attention to the traumatic experiences of children living in the frontline of the conflict.
